Prioritize Hydration with Intention
Water is the foundation of softness—literally. Every cell in your body needs hydration to stay supple, energized, and glowing.
Why it matters:
- Dehydrated skin looks dull and ages faster.
- Water supports digestion, detox, and even mood regulation.
- Staying hydrated helps with smoother, plumper skin and a more balanced system.
Daily hydration habits:
- Start your day with a glass of warm lemon water.
- Aim for 8–10 cups of water daily, adjusting for activity and climate.
- Infuse your water with cucumber, mint, or berries for an elegant touch.
- Use a beautiful glass or bottle that makes hydration feel like a ritual.
Hydration Tip:
Use apps or alarms to remind yourself until drinking water becomes second nature. Pair hydration with affirmations to nourish mind and body at once.
Embrace Gentle Movement Daily
Movement doesn’t have to be intense to be effective. Gentle forms of exercise enhance circulation, boost lymphatic drainage, and reduce cortisol—your stress hormone.
Best gentle movement practices:
- Morning stretches or yoga to awaken your body.
- Low-impact pilates for strength and posture.
- Walks in nature to calm the mind and improve cardiovascular health.
- Dance or intuitive movement to reconnect with your femininity.
How to Stay Consistent:
Create a playlist that makes movement joyful, or treat it like a date with yourself. Even 15 minutes a day can be transformative.
Upgrade Your Nourishment
Becoming the healthiest version of you starts with what you put on your plate. Food is not just fuel—it’s medicine, self-love, and beauty care all in one.
Focus on:
- Whole, nutrient-dense foods like leafy greens, berries, and omega-3 rich fats.
- Anti-inflammatory meals rich in turmeric, ginger, and greens.
- Collagen-rich broths, seeds, and gut-friendly probiotics.
- Reducing sugar and processed snacks that dull your glow.
Make It Enjoyable:
Plate your meals beautifully. Use herbs, colors, and textures that make eating a sensory experience—not just a chore.
Cultivate a Soft, Slow Morning Routine
How you start your morning sets the tone for the entire day. A soft morning is an act of resistance in a world that glorifies rushing.
Morning habits to try:
- Wake up without scrolling your phone.
- Light a candle or open a window for natural light.
- Journal your intentions, gratitude, or affirmations.
- Sip your tea or coffee slowly, while breathing deeply.
- Read or stretch before checking notifications.
Why It Works:
Slowing down reduces anxiety, increases mindfulness, and helps you remain centered all day long.

Indulge in Skin & Body Rituals
Your skin is the largest organ of your body and reflects your internal state. Treating it gently signals to your subconscious that you are worthy of care and softness.
Skin and body care habits:
- Dry brushing before showers to boost circulation and exfoliate.
- Using oils (jojoba, almond, rosehip) to massage into damp skin post-shower.
- Weekly baths with salts, oils, or herbs to soothe your nervous system.
- Facial massages or gua sha for sculpting and detox.
Mindful Tip:
Instead of rushing through your skincare, treat it like a love letter to yourself. Look into the mirror, and speak kind words as you apply your creams and serums.
